Watching zombie movies makes me hungry...
I've always had a deep fascination with horror movies. Ever since I was a little kid, whenever there was a horror flick on, I would switch back and forth between the cartoons I was watching and the horror movie. My parents usually didn't let me see them because I had nightmares.
My aunt introduced me to Child's Play (1988), and I know I watched a couple of other horror movies, but my fate was sealed with the remake of Dawn of the Dead (2004). I watched it with my cousin and had nightmares for a week. I didn't care, I was officially an addict.
I used to always use Netflix for instant movies on my computer, but my brother (it was his account) stopped using it. I had a chance to watch The Exorcist (1973) then (I'm still annoyed at myself for missing the chance). But now I usually use FearNet OnDemand for my horror fix, which is pretty fantastic. I also use RedBox whenever they come out with horror movies, which is actually pretty often.
